Now my friends had been busy working on a new project and they invited me along.....

20210502_072043.jpg

They bought a tiny house I'm guessing you would call it.....725 square feet consisting of one bedroom, one bathroom, and a combination "great" room / kitchen. The plan was to move this tiny home to a 1.5 acre parcel of land that they owned right down the road a bit.....

20210420_173504.jpg

20210420_173517_copy_1600x415.jpg

The views of the mountains from this 1.5 acre tract are magnificent.....I know this land well.....

20210420_173537_copy_1600x346.jpg

I've watched the deer play here, the fox make their dens here and stalk the chicken coops looking for a free meal.....occasionally moose pass through and waterfowl are a common sight as they frequent the nearby canal.....
